* Application for overload and high voltage pulse hazard circuits (TV-sets, monitors).
DESCRIPTION A metal glazed film is deposited on a high grade ceramic body. After that caps are applied to the rods and electrolytic copper wires are welded to these end caps. The resistors are coated with a light-blue lacquer which provides electrical, mechanical and climatic protection. The encapsulation is resistant to all cleaning solvents according to "MIL-STD 202E, method 215" and "IEC 60068-2-45".

ORDERING EXAMPLE The ordering code for a LSR37, resistor value 1.5 kW, 10% tolerance, supplied on a bandolier of 1000 units in ammopack, is: 2322 245 12152. 5000 units ON REEL 22... 21...
* The resistors have a 12-digit ordering code staring with 2322 245 * The subsequent 2 digits indicate the resistor type and packaging; see Table 1. * The remaining digits indicate the resistance value:
- The first 2 digits indicate the resistance value. - The last digit indicates the resistance decade in accordance with Table 2.

Standard values of rated resistance (nominal resistance) are taken from the E12 series with a tolerance of 10% or 20%.The values of the E12 series are in accordance with "IEC publication 60063". The limiting voltage DC is not applicable, because the maximum rated voltage for the maximum Rn-value of 10 k at Pn = 0.5 W is only 70.7 V. The maximum permissible hot-spot temperature is 155 C. MECHANICAL DATA Mass per 100 units TYPE LSR37 Marking The nominal resistance and tolerance are marked on the resistor using coloured bands in accordance with IEC publication 60062 "Colour codes for fixed resistors". Three bands are used for 20% tolerance with no indication for the tolerance. Four bands are used for 10% tolerance. Grey is used instead of silver for 10% and yellow is used instead of gold for 5% because metal particles in the lacquer could affect high-voltage properties. Outlines The length of the body (L1) is measured by inserting the leads into holes of two identical gauge plates and moving these plates parallel to each other until the resistor body is clamped without deformation ("IEC publication 60294"). TESTS AND REQUIREMENTS Essentially all tests are carried out in accordance with the schedule of "IEC publication 60115-1", category LCT/UCT/56 (rated temperature range: Lower Category Temperature, Upper Category Temperature; damp heat, long term, 56 days). The testing also covers the requirements specified by EIA and EIAJ. The tests are carried out in accordance with IEC publication 60068-2, "Recommended basic climatic and mechanical robustness testing procedure for electronic components" and under standard atmospheric conditions according to "IEC 60068-1", subclause 5.3.
